    Only FM9 is certified to work with Windows 7, however, there's a good chance that it will still continue work (in the Win7 32-bit version, the 64-bit version tends to be finicky based upon reports here and elsewhere). I don't know about Windows 2008 server platform, as it is not listed in the FM requirements. I have run FM6 successfully on a Win2003 server platform, so I suspect that it would.

    I use Windows 7 and FM 7 and everything works perfectly, except it freezes when I try to select text or table cells "too long". See my question "Frame Maker 7 vs Windows 7 and Windows Vista" (or something like that) written a couple of days ago. I generate pdf:s to the Adobe pdf printer (acrobat professional 9) and it works great.
